A woman doctor of a government hospital allegedly committed suicide in Maharashtra’s Satara district, leaving behind a note accusing two police personnel of rape and mental harassment, police said on Friday. harassment by police

The victim was found hanging in a hotel room in Phaltan late on Thursday night, following which the police were alerted, an official

said.

The deceased was a native of Beed district and worked at a government hospital in Phaltan tehsil, the official said.

Taking cognisance of the incident,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is spoke to the Satara superintendent of police, ordering the immediate suspension of the police officers named by the woman doctor in her suicide note.
